Water Quality Snapshot: Shasta View Heights Owners Association
Shasta View Heights Owners Association is a private-owned community water system that delivers drinking water to 48 residents in Yreka, California (Siskiyou County) through 24 service connections. Its water is drawn from groundwater sources. EPA's Safe Drinking Water Information System records 14 total violations for this system , of which 2 (14%) are health-based, meaning a contaminant exceeded an EPA Maximum Contaminant Level or a required treatment technique failed. A further 10 monitoring and reporting violations are on file. The most recent violation on record dates to 2020.
The most frequently cited contaminant at this system is Coliform (TCR), recorded in 4 violations (MR). This system has not yet been sampled under EPA's UCMR5 PFAS monitoring program, so no PFAS detection data is available here.
Across California, EPA tracks 7,249 public water systems serving 42,404,883 people, with 153,308 cumulative violations and 63,983 health-based violations on record. About 89% of systems in the state carry at least one violation, and state-wide the average per system is 21.1 violations. Statewide, 231 of 694 UCMR5-tested systems have reported PFAS detections (33.3%).
Shasta View Heights Owners Association's 14 violations sit below the California average.

Violation History
Contaminant violations recorded by EPA.
| Contaminant | Category | Count | Latest |
|---|---|---|---|
| Coliform (TCR) | MR | 4 | 2004 |
| Lead and Copper Rule | MR | 3 | 2020 |
| Revised Total Coliform Rule | MON | 2 | 2018 |
| Coliform (TCR) | MCL | 2 | 2010 |
| Gross Alpha, Excl. Radon and U | MR | 1 | 1981 |

Federal MCL reference, Safe Drinking Water Act thresholds ▼
| Contaminant | Federal MCL / Action Level | Note |
|---|---|---|
| Lead | 0 mg/L (Action Level: 0.015 mg/L) | Lead and Copper Rule treatment technique |
| Arsenic | 0.010 mg/L (10 ppb) | Health-based MCL since 2006 |
| Total Coliform | Treatment technique (RTCR) | Indicator organism, monitoring trigger |
| PFOA / PFOS (PFAS) | 4.0 ppt each (final 2024 rule) | Compliance deadline 2029 (EPA proposed extending to 2031, not yet final as of May 2026) |
| Nitrate (as N) | 10 mg/L | Acute health risk for infants |
